Pashupati Kumar Paras unanimously elected as the Lok Janshakti Party’s Parliamentary leader in Lok Sabha, the decision is made after MPs held a meeting on June 14. LJP has six Lok Sabha MPs, including party president Paswan. Five of the six LS MPs joined hands to replace Chirag Paswan with Pashupati Kumar Paras. Last Monday, during a political rift, five Lok Janshakti Party MPs met speaker Om Birla and handed over a letter to him regarding the removal of party Chief Chirag Paswan from the position of party leader. LJP MP Pashupati Kumar Paras has now ousted the party president Chirag Paswan.
